Gravity Bridge Hack Exposes Security Risks in Cross-Chain Bridges
A recent hacking incident has highlighted the vulnerabilities of cross-chain bridge protocols in the cryptocurrency space.
The Gravity Bridge protocol, which facilitates asset transfers between different blockchain networks, was targeted by a hacker who stole approximately $5.4 million worth of assets.
According to on-chain analysis by PeckShield, the attacker still holds 2,102 ETH, valued at around $4.23 million at current market prices.
The stolen assets included a mix of tokens such as USDC, WETH, USDT, and PAYG tokens.
This incident is not an isolated case, as previous bridge exploits have resulted in losses exceeding $2 billion over the past two years.
